Mutagenic activity at different stages of an industrial ammonia caramel process detected in Salmonella typhimurium TA100 following pre-incubation

Resumo

Mutagenic activity of a commercial ammonia caramel colouring was demonstrated in Salmonella typhimurium TA100 without metabolic activation. The activity in strain TA100 was increased using a 10-min pre-incubation, and a clear dose-response relationship was seen using this method. Investigation of samples taken from the different stages in the industrial process showed a constant level of mutagenic activity in samples from the middle to the end of the heating process with a steep increase in the sample taken after the end of heating. No mutagenic activity was seen in assays with S. typhimurium strains TA1535 and TA98
